Appeal Nos. 2014-1122, -1124, -1125 BENEFIT FUNDING SYSTEMS LLC
v.
ADVANCE AMERICA CASH ADVANCE CENTERS
INC.
Decided: September 25, 2014
Precedential Opinion
Please make the following changes: Page 8, lines 20–24, change “35 U.S.C. § 325(e)(2)” to --AIA § 18(a)(1)(D)-- and change the quoted text to read --(“The petitioner . . . may not assert . . . in a civil action . . . that the claim is invalid on any ground that the petitioner raised during that transitional proceeding.”)--.
